Summer Camp for a cause

If you are looking for something that will keep your school going children occupied this summer, you can consider enrolling them for the Summer Blast summer camp.

This skill development camp is an initiative of the alumni of Avila Convent Matriculation Higher Secondary School. This camp is scheduled to take place between April 18 and 30 and will be held at the school. All proceeds of this camp will be used to educate the under privileged girl child.

At this camp, professionals will train children in the basics of pottery, cooking and art work. Children will also be taught how to manage anger. Experts will also teach children communication skills, memory enhancing skills and behavioural skills too.

As part of this camp children will be taken to a dairy. There is a session on parenting for the parents of the participants. Registration fee is Rs. 3,000 per child and last date to register is April 14.
